Weeping Maple and Chinaberry Tree Physical Information

Weeping Maple and Chinaberry Tree physical information is very important for comparison. Weeping Maple height is 300.00 cm and width 300.00 cm whereas Chinaberry Tree height is 910.00 cm and width 610.00 cm. The color specification of Weeping Maple and Chinaberry Tree are as follows:

  • Weeping Maple flower color: Red

  • Weeping Maple leaf color: Light Green and Lime Green

  • Chinaberry Tree flower color: Lavender

  • Chinaberry Tree leaf color: Green and Dark Green
